Here\u2019s the timeline of this.  One year ago, Barack Obama&#8230; Thirteen or 14 months ago now, Barack Obama declares a red line to Bashar al-Assad of Syria, because a year ago there\u2019s a civil war in Syria. That civil war is still going on, by the way. A year ago we were under the impression that Assad was gassing his own people and committing other unspeakable atrocities on his own people.<\/p>\n<p><a target=\"_blank\" href=\"https:\/\/live-rush-limbaugh.pantheonsite.io\/?p=11484\"><img id=\"eZObject_95204\" class=\"aligncenter\" align=\"middle\" src=\"https:\/\/live-rush-limbaugh.pantheonsite.io\/wp-content\/uploads\/Bod.jpg\"\/><\/a>We, a year ago, were banging the war drums to send American bombs and other armaments to the &#8220;rebels&#8221; in Syria opposing Bashar Assad.  And the red line Obama drew for Assad was to get him to stop gassing his own people.  Well, Obama drew the red line, but people in Syria continued to get gassed. They continued to die.  And the Regime, the Obama Regime continued to believe &#8212; as did everybody else &#8212; that Assad was gassing his own people. <\/p>\n<p>Most everybody believed this, and that went on for a year.  It was last August or September that we were this close &#8212; I\u2019ve got my index finger and thumb about 16th of an inch apart. We were this close to actually maybe sending troops but bombing Bashar Assad, and Assad targets.  We didn\u2019t do it.  Obama got called a paper tiger; Assad was puffing his chest out because red line was drawn and Obama didn\u2019t do anything about it.<\/p>\n<p>His credibility again was on the ropes. <\/p>\n<p>And then shortly thereafter I remember talking about this on the radio and I had read a piece, which I reprinted yesterday and studied it all over again by Yossef Bodansky which documented (one year ago) that Assad was not gassing his own people.
